Exports by Country

Thailand (X tons) was the main destination for synthetic organic tanning substances exports from Malaysia, accounting for a 87% share of total exports. Moreover, synthetic organic tanning substances exports to Thailand exceeded the volume sent to the second major destination, China (X kg), more than tenfold. Indonesia (X kg) ranked third in terms of total exports with a 2.4% share.

From 2012 to 2021, the average annual growth rate of volume to Thailand stood at +10.8%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: China (-22.1% per year) and Indonesia (-6.4% per year).

In value terms, Thailand ($X) remains the key foreign market for synthetic organic tanning substances exports from Malaysia, comprising 88% of total exports. The second position in the ranking was held by Indonesia ($X), with a 4.3% share of total exports. It was followed by China, with a 1.8% share.

From 2012 to 2021, the average annual growth rate of value to Thailand stood at +15.8%. Exports to the other major destinations recorded the following average annual rates of exports growth: Indonesia (-6.7% per year) and China (-35.2% per year).

Imports by Country

In 2021, Germany (X tons) constituted the largest supplier of synthetic organic tanning substances to Malaysia, with a 36% share of total imports. Moreover, synthetic organic tanning substances imports from Germany ex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Australia (X tons), twofold. Hong Kong SAR (X tons) ranked third in terms of total imports with a 14% share.

From 2012 to 2021, the average annual rate of growth in terms of volume from Germany totaled -12.2%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Australia (-1.9% per year) and Hong Kong SAR (-0.8% per year).

In value terms, Germany ($X) constituted the largest supplier of synthetic organic tanning substances to Malaysia, comprising 59% of total imports. The second position in the ranking was held by Hong Kong SAR ($X), with a 9.3% share of total imports. It was followed by France, with a 6.8% share.

From 2012 to 2021, the average annual rate of growth in terms of value from Germany totaled -3.3%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Hong Kong SAR (+2.8% per year) and France (-2.3% per year).
